When you need to clean your lawn of the leaves, a big rake is very in handy but when you need to move the leaves with less effort and more quickly, a lawn leaf blower is the right option. Whether you have a lawn care service business or are just a very ambitious homeowner, a lawn leaf blower is a must have for you, especially during autumn when leaves fall all over the place. Lawn leaf blowers come in a wide variety of size and shapes but the most common ones are backpack lawn leaf blowers. Also, since many people use lawn leaf blowers only during a certain time of the year or once in a while, they hire it instead of buying one. There are many companies that rent out lawn leaf blowers so that you do not have to invest in one.
In case you do invest in a lawn leaf blower and do not know what to do with it rest of the year, they it can do double duty in summers. During summers, lawn leaf blowers can be used for removing fresh cut grass clippings from sidewalks and driveways and during fall you can use it for blowing up the fallen leaves into piles so you can clean them up. The main thing to consider while buying a lawn leaf blower is to check where the throttle is. Some have a tube mount throttle while some others have a frame mount throttle. A professional grade lawn leaf blower will impress you with its power as it can actually move small rocks.
